Women's Amutot Initiative - 2013 Grants Awarded

“Changing Laws, Changing Lives,” of the Association of Rape Crisis Centers
“Public Litigation and Legal Education Activities,” of the Center for Women’s Justice
“Fighting Against Trafficking and Prostitution of Women,” of Isha L’Isha
“From Silence to Security,” of Itach Maaki
“Wellfare to Wellbeing,” of the Jaffa Institute
“University Leadership Training Program,” of the Leo Baeck Education Center
“Advancing Employment for Women over 45,” of the Mahut Center
“Emergency Support Line for Domestic Violence and Abuse,” of Maslan
“Protecting Victims of Sexual Offenses,” of the Noga Center for Victims of Crime
“Preparation for Work Program,” of the Orr Shalom for Children & Youth
“The Legal Aid Program for Women in Family Law,” of the Rackman Center Advancement of the Status of Women
“Girls for Girls- Mentoring Program,” of Sapir College
“Empowering Women to Succeed in Becoming Engineers,” of Shamoon College of Engineering
“Coordinating Women’s Efforts in Israel,” of Shatil
“Advocacy for Equality & Justice for Ethiopian-Israelis,” of Tebeka
“College for Women in Politics Training Program,” of We Power
“Academic Nursing Studies for Bedouin Young Women,” of Yasmin Al Nagab
“Empowering Women to Break the Cycle of Poverty,” of Yedid
